Most of us have been trained to believe that comfort foods are not good and should be avoided. Often, if your comfort food is made of candy or other junk foods, this is true. Other times, though, comfort foods can be completely nourishing and it’s good for you to eat them. Several foods honestly do improve your mood when you consume them. If you feel a little bit down and you need a happiness pick me up, try some of these.
Some grains are actually great for driving away bad moods. Quinoa, barley, teff, millet, etc are all excellent for helping you feel happier. They help you feel full as well which can actually help to improve your mood. Feeling starved can be terrible! The reason these grains are so good for your mood is that they are not hard for your stomach to digest. You digest them more quickly than other foods which can help increase your blood sugar levels, which, in turn, helps make you feel more pleasant, mood wise.

The ingredients needed to cook White Bean and Swiss Chard Egusi Soup with seed coated Polenta bites:
- Prepare 1 Cup Small White beans soaked for 2 hours
- You need 3 tablespoons coconut oil
- Prepare 1 medium onion, finely chopped
- Prepare 3 Small Red chillies, finely chopped with their seeds
- Use 1 Tablespoon dried mixed herbs
- Use 4 Cups Green Swiss Chard (Spinach), vein removed and chopped
- Take 2 Jam tomatoes, sliced
- Get 2 Cubes vegetable stock
- You need 500 ml hot water
- Prepare 3 tablespoons oat bran
- Get 3 tablespoons ground egusi
- Provide 1 teaspoon dried garlic flakes
- Use 1⁄2 Cup polenta
- Provide 2 Cups boiled water
- You need Pinch salt
- You need 1 teaspoon butter
- Take 3 tablespoons mixed seeds
- Prepare 1⁄2 teaspoon herbal salt
- Prepare 1 Tablespoon coconut oil
- Provide 2 Cloves fresh garlic finely chopped
Instructions to make White Bean and Swiss Chard Egusi Soup with seed coated Polenta bites:
- Method for the soup: Boil the beans in a pot with 2 cups of boiling water. Put the lid on, boil until the water dried out. Add another cup of boiling water and boil again until the water dried out.
- Reduce the heat to medium and add to the beans the coconut oil, onion, chillies and 2 cloves fresh garlic. Sauté for 15 minutes.
- Add the mixed herbs and Swiss chard. Cook for another 15 minutes.
- Dilute the one vegetable stock cube in 500ml hot water and add this to the pot. Add the sliced tomatoes. Reduce heat to low. Simmer for 15 minutes.
- Add the second vegetable stock cube directly to the pot - no need to dilute. Add the egusi powder and garlic flakes. Simmer for another 15 minutes and switch the stove off. The soup is ready.
- Method for the Polenta bites: Add the boiled water to a pot on low heat. Add salt and polenta, whisking to avoid lumps.
- Add butter and let it cook for 20 minutes with the lid on.
- Pour the polenta into a container and let it cool off completely. It will harden.
- Add seeds and herbal salt into a bowl.
- Slice polenta into cubes and rub the cubes in the seeds and salt mixture.
- Heat the coconut oil on high and fry the polenta until seeds are golden brown.
- Serve soup in a bowl and add Polenta bites on top.
